LS1 Morris Minor
 
First outing at local strip netted me a best of 12.9 @ 103. Best 60 foot was 1.99. Low terminal speed was lack of bottle as car was very loose (not a great track).
Once I sort handling I feel it should get into the 11's:

Wheelbase of car is only 86 inches and engine is set between axles. Rear ratio is quite high 3.1 -1 with 26 inch diameter tyres - hence the feeling of looseness.

Track is an old Fleet Air Arm airfield from WW2. My uncle actually flew from there (and crash landed). It was used for practise carrier landings with a carrier deck painted on the tarmac.
All the buildings are still there, but in poor order, but they are protected by Historic Scotland. Because of this, it is difficult to upgrade things - including the runway hence it's not very grippy and a bit uneven. I've raced my bike there for years, and really haven't seen many incidents (although 1 person has been killed), although the fast stuff doesn't go there. You very rarely get a sub 10 second car using it, or sub 9 second bike.
